Let me share some information about our payment processing services for QuickBooks Online.

 

There are specific requirements that you need to avoid getting denied from your submitted applications. Here's the list of some reasons why you're unable to activate the online payment feature:

 

  • Type of products or services you sell
  • Industries that are categorized as high-risk merchants ( Example: Firearm sellers, vape and e-cigarette merchants, alcohol, and cigars)
  • Credit History
